The Regulation of JAB1 and Its Role in Breast Cancer

Abstract

The purpose of the research done has been to determine the mechanism for overexpression of JAB1 through transcription factor analysis and FISH as well as the role of JAB1 in resistance. The major findings thus far are 1) The promoter region of JAB1 was analyzed and key transcription factors were identified that may drive JAB1 expression, CEBP alpha and GATA1 2) We have performed FISH on a number of breast cancer cell lines and patient fine Needle aspirations and have seen amplification of the JAB1 locus 3) JAB1 overexpression confers resistance to Herceptin in breast cancer cell lines SKBR3 and BT474, and inhibition of JAB1 increased the efficacy of Herceptin mediated G1 arrest and p27 accumulation.
